Summary

  • The Liabilities Associate Accountant is responsible for preparing and recording manual journal entries tied to Indirect Purchases across the globe.
  • The role requires understanding of complex accounting matters, quick problem-solving skills and strong collaboration with other finance and non-finance teams.

Key Responsibilities

  • Prepare manual journals for various expense accruals with adequate supporting documentation.
  • Verify expense accruals created by procurement systems such as Coupa are booked and any errors are properly followed-up and fixed during the month-end Close cycle.
  • Respond to queries from local country finance in a timely manner.
  • Complete assigned account reconciliations in Blackline per established deadlines.
  • Provide audit support as needed.
  • Support regional and global reporting requirements such as monthly Balance Sheet & P&L Flux analysis.
  • Support monthly/quarterly/annual close processes and work closely with Regional Controllership teams.
  • Ensure adherence of processes to company's policies and procedures, internal and external audit requirements and local rules and regulations; support strengthening of financial processes and controls.
  • Support local, regional, and global projects, as required.
  • Maintain focus on continuous process improvement opportunities.

Requirements

  • Minimum of 1-2 years of relevant professional experience.
  • Proven experience in a multinational environment and/or audit.
  • Good knowledge of US GAAP.
  • Strong analytical skills.
  • Excellent communication skills, diplomatic, flexible and “can do” mind-set.
  • Fluent in both written and spoken English.
  • Strong reporting tools including MS Excel, Word and PowerPoint.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ance/Accounting or part qualified ACCA/CIMA/CPA.
  • Ability and willingness to travel internationally as required.
  • Experience in JDE, Blackline, Alteryx and W-Desk is an advantage.
  • Additional hours at critical times (e.g., month-end) may be required. Also, on an exceptional basis, the role may require work on public holiday.
